MaintenanceofPlanVivoPlantationsAs stated in the PDD, theArBolivia project started in 2007 as a portfolio of small-scale reforestationactivitieswithintheCleanDevelopmentMechanismoftheUNFCCC.Howeverduetoachangeofpolicyaswellas lowcarbonpricesontheCDM-market,ArBoliviachanged its focusregardingenvironmentalservicesfromamarket-basedapproachtoanapproachbasedontheprincipleofreciprocity.
Farmer families are not subject to market and price changes, neither are they merely recipients ofexternal aid. They are instead vital partners of the project. This particular role requires farmers andcommunitiestoembracefullytheco-operativeconceptoftheprojectcommunitiesinordertoestablishandmaintainanactiverelationship.Thisrelationshipisformalisedunderasignedagreementbetweeneachfarmerfamilyandtheproject.
The interventions summarised in this report were implemented between 2008 and 2011 in themunicipalities of San Buenaventura, Rurrenabaque and San Borja, which is part of the so called“Rurrenabaque Area” (seemap), as well as themunicipality of Puerto Villarroel in the CochabambaTropics.

2.2 DevelopmentsandChallenges
• Project monitoring for tree growth, environmental and biodiversity impact evaluation andsocio-economicimpactevaluationhavebeenon-going.
• Training on “thinning” activities started and an inventory of parcels to be thinned has beendrawnup.
• Progress has beenmadewith theNational Forestry Authority progress on the registration ofplantations. This formal registration provides a higher degree of security in respect ofpermanenceaswellasactingasalicencetoselltimberproductsfromtheplantations.
• A micro-financing program was started with the MFI IDEPRO, which has since been andcontinued with the Banco de Union. Loans are provided to the participating farmers foractivities based on their Integrated Farm Plan, using the value of the trees as collateral. Theloans are provided in order to enhance food and income security by improving agriculturalpracticesthroughtheintroductionoforganiccroppingwithhigherbiomassvalues.
• A training program on forest fire prevention was conducted with the municipality ofRurrenabaque.

AsstatedinthePDD,thebufferis10%inaccordancewithPlanVivorequirements.Thisbufferismeanttocovereventsof ‘forcemajeure’ inwhichprojectsareunable tocovera shortfallof carboncredits.However, ArBolivia is currently withholding a voluntary 20% until the biomassmeasurements in thepermanentsampleplotsisabletodemonstratethattheactualamountsofcarbonstocksareindeedasestimated.Assuch,thevoluntaryriskbufferwillcoveranypotentialshortfallofcarboncreditsresultingfromfailedplots.34,766tCO2ehavesofarbeenissued.9,920tCO2ehavebeensetasidebytheprojectasthevoluntaryriskbufferand4,960 tCO2ewent into thePlanVivo riskbuffer.Due to failedplots, thevoluntary riskbufferwillbereducedby830tCO2e,leaving9,090tCO2e.Onceanaccreditedverifierhasverifiedthebiomassmeasurements,theremainingcertificatesfromtheretained 20% amount may then be released for sale, leaving the remaining 10% buffer intact asrequired.PlanVivocreditsaretransferredbytheimplementingagencySicirecBolivialtdatotheIPSCochabambaProjectltd.Table3.5:ProjectCO2salesandallocationsforthisreplanvivoortingperiodTotalvolumeofCO2forwardsold(tCO2)

4. TransferofPlanVivoCertificates
The implementing agency SicirecBolivia ltdahas transferredall PlanVivo credits to theCochabambaProject Ltd. In keeping with ArBolivia’s philosophy of reciprocity, farmers are not subsequentlysubjectedtothevolatilityofthevoluntarycarbonmarketandtheIPSCochabambaProjectltdacommitstofundingallprojectactivities,basedontherealcostsofimplementingandmaintainingthewoodlots.
Fromatotalof34,766tCO2eforsaletheIPSCochabambaProjectLtdhadtodatetransferredatotalof23,722tCO2etootherparties,asat31stDecember2013asshownintable4.1below.

5. MonitoringResultsFarmersreceivedseveralvisitsbeforeandafterplantingandduringthemaintenanceofthetrees.
All farmersreceive instructionsonhowtoplantandreceivespecificrecommendationsbasedontheirparticularsiteconditions,site-preparation(incaseofestablishment)andthequalityoftheplantation.
Within the first twoyears, sixevaluationvisitsare carriedout.Thereafter, this is reduced toone sitevisitperyear.Insomecases,thenumberofevaluationvisitsplannedduringthefirsttwoyearshashadtobedeferredbecauseofdelaysbyfarmersinproceedingwithcertainrecommendations.Insuchcasesmaintenancepaymentsarealsodeferred,Training isalsoprovidedto farmersbeforeevaluationvisitsarecarriedout.Thesetrainingsaredeliveredtoindividuals,aswellasgroups.
Thevisitsarecarriedoutaccordingtothefollowingscheme:1. Duringtheestablishmentprocess,anumberofrecommendationsaremade.Compliancewiththese
recommendationsischecked1to3weeksafterwards.AlthoughcoordinatesaremeasuredbyGPSattheplanningandsiteselectionstage,thefinalplantedareaisthenre-measured,givingtheexactcoordinates(UTMWGS84)andsurfaceofeachsector.Onceintroducedintothedatabase,auniquesector code is assigned (Annex1a). If any correctivework is required, there are further technicalchecks before payment is processed to farmers based on the surface area as measured andrecorded.
2. Oncetreesareestablished,sitevisits takeplace,on-sitetrainingonmaintenanceofplantations isgiven, and after about 3 months a second evaluation takes place. Farmers will receiverecommendationsonhowtocarryoutthemaintenanceiftheyhavenotyetdonesoontheirowninitiativeoriftheyhavenotdonesoaccordingtothegeneralinstructionsgiventoallfarmers.
3. Inthefirstyearafterplanting,twoevaluationvisitsarecarriedout(3and4intable5.1),withthesamepurposeasthevisitsmentionedabove.Duringthesecondyear,plotsaremonitoredtwice(5and6intable5.1).Paymentsaremadeonceayearfollowingasuccessfulevaluation.
A summary of the different types of recommendations and the corresponding surface areas isshownintable5.1.DetailedrecommendationscanbefoundinAnnex3.All the recommendations made were subsequently implemented (albeit not always within thesuggested time frame. Delays in responding to corrective action, or in the case of indefinitelydeferringactivities,havemeantthatsometimesonly4paymentsweremadeduringtheinitialtwo-yearperiod.
• Pest control: Some pests,mainly ants,might attack the plantations and there is a need to apply
biologicalpesticides.TheseproductswereeitherprovidedbyArBoliviaortrainingwasgivenonhowtoproducebiologicalpesticides.
• Covercrop:Duetosoilconditions,farmersareadvisedtoplanttoaleguminouscovercrop,inwhichcaseappropriateseedsisprovidedbyArBolivia.
• Weeding:Thisisnecessaryinordertoavoidexcessivecompetitionbetweenweedsandtrees.• Replanting:This is recommended inall caseswhenevermortalityexceeds20%,ArBoliviaprovides
theplantsandthefarmercarriesouttheplanting.• Pruningrequired:Branchesandshoots.• Protectionagainstcattle:Incaseswherenofencingorinsufficientfencingwasinplacebeforetree
establishmentorwhere the landusehaschanged (forexamplewhereoneof theneighbourshas

decided tobegin raising cattle) new fencing is necessary.ArBolivia provides a quantity of barbedwire,whilstthefarmerprovidesthepolesandanyadditionalbarbedwireasrequired.
• Fertilization:Organicfertilizersareusedasrequired.• Firecontrolmeasures:Whereveranelevatedriskofforestfirehasbeenidentified,extrameasures
havebeentakensuchasincorporatingfirebreaks,clearingtheareaofundergrowthandestablishingcovercrops.
• Norecommendation:Nospecificrecommendationswerenecessary.• Thisyearrecommendationsandschedulingofthinningactivitiesisalsoincludedforthefirsttime.

PESupdateInaccordancewith thePDD, thecontract signedbetween the farmersand theproject stipulates thatthe farmerswill transfer their rights regarding thesaleofcarbon-credits toSicirecBolivia ltda.Sicirectransferstheserightstotheinvestorsintheproject,TheIPS-CochabambaProjectLtd.TheCochabambaProjectltdinturnguaranteesthattherevenuesitobtainsforthecarbon-creditswillbetransferredtothefarmersaspartofthetotalinvestmentcapitaloftheproject.Morespecifically,carbonrevenueswillbeusedtomakestagedpaymentstothefarmersfortheestablishmentandmaintenanceofplantations.In addition, the farmers receive in-kind benefits, for example in the form of barbed wire andagroforestryplantsand seed for cover crops.Thesepaymentsaremadeperiodicallyaccording to thefulfilmentofspecificmonitoringtargetsratherthanasandwhencertificatesaresold.
InaccordancewiththeprovisionsestablishedinthePDD,theprojectmanager(SICIRECBolivia ltda) isobliged to cover the deficit if payments cannot be covered by the sale of carbon credits. TheCochabamba Project ltd has guaranteed to cover any such deficit as part of its overall investmentcommitment.
Theparticipatingfarmersreceivedthepaymentsshownintable6.1
Table6.1:Paymentstofarmers
*includestaxaccordingBoliviantax-regulations
Cash payments amounting to the equivalent of 88,719 USD have been made to farmers during thereportingperiod.Inaddition,farmershavereceivedcitrusandcacaoplantstothevalueof13,450USDandalsoseedforleguminousspeciesofcovercropsforthepurposedofsoilimprovementtothevalueof500USD.144 farmers receiveda totalof407 rollsofbarbedwirewithavalueof23.245USD.Farmers receivebarbedwirewhenthereisaneedtoprotecttheyoungplantationsagainstinvasionbycattle.Totaldirectpaymentsandinputadditionaltoplantationscostsistherefore125,914USD.

OngoingCommunityParticipationTheprojecthasahighpresenceintheareaandworkscloselywiththefarmers,partlythroughindividualvisitstothefarmersbutalsothroughcoordinationwiththefarmerfederationandtheorganisationofindigenous people. In order to implement project activities it is mandatory to consult and haveagreements in place with Community and/or local organizations, depending on the authority of theorganisation and the scope of the issues concerned. Therefore, formal agreements with the farmerorganisationsFESPAIandFECARhavebeenestablished.The informalco-operationwiththeCouncilofIndigenousTacanaPeople(CIPTA)wasformalizedin2013intoaformalagreement.In Puerto Villarroel, ArBolivia also coordinates activities with the famer federations FEPAY and theFECCT.WiththeauthorisationandhelpofthefamerfederationsandtheCouncilofIndigenousTacanaPeople,9forestrycommitteesarecurrentlyoperatinginthePlanVivoareas.Theforestrycommittees,aswellasthecommunities,playanactiverole indecision-,strategy-,andpolicymaking. Intable7.1below,theForestrycommitteesareshownforeachcommunity. IntheCochabambaregion it is thecommunitiesand the federation rather than specific forestry committees,whoare involved in decision-, strategy-,andpolicymaking.Thesecommitteesareorganisedaccording to theirdocumented internal rulesandprocedures,whichwereoriginallyapprovedatameetingattendedbyall the farmers.All committeeshaveaboardof4membersofwhich2representArBoliviaand2representthecommunities.Boardmeetingstakeplaceatleastevery2monthsandherethemembersrepresentingArBoliviagiveanupdateofthesituationoncompleted and planned activities and quality of the plantations. If there are any problems raisedregarding ArBolivia’s failure in its commitment to the farmer, these are discussed at this meeting.Similarly, if there are farmers and fieldworkers who have had an unresolved conflict in the field, asolutionissoughtbythecommittee.Ifnecessary,avisittothefarmbyoneofthefarmermembersoftheboardand the fieldworker is arranged. In the general, boardmembers representing the farmersinformthe farmersabout theresultsof theactivities,measures takenandmeasureswhichshouldbetaken,aswell asall the strategiesandactivitiesprogrammedover theperioduntil thenextmeeting.Once a year, ArBolivia presents both a financial and a technical report to each of the forestrycommittees.In June2014, all boardmembersof the committees in thedepartmentsBeni and LaPaz.Oneof thedecisions of the meeting was to promote the project to the national authorities. In September adelegationofSicirecBoliviaandthefarmershadameetingwiththeministerofRuralDevelopmentandtheNationalForestryDirection, resulting in the intentionof theministry toworkmorecloselyontheClimateChangeprogramofthegovernmentandtousetheresultsoftheprojecttoguidegovernmentprogrammesandalsothenationalstrategyonclimatechange.

BreakdownofOperationalCostsThePlanVivoparcelsarepartofthewiderArBoliviaproject.Acostestimationwasmadeforthe195,2habasedonthetotalexpensesoftheproject.InTable8.1acostspecificationisgiven.Totalexpensesperhectareareapproximately4,000USD/ha.Plantationsareonaverage5.5yearsold.Abreakdownofthecostsisshownintable8.1.Costsperhectarecanbereducedconsiderablyifthescaleoftheprojectweretobeextended.Costsforpersonnelaremainlyrelatedtotrainingforthefarmers.
